Striker on 13/3/2003 at 04:22
The Warrior is low in the sky to the West. Look for two bright redsih stars close together, since they represent they eyes.
The Mage is almost directly above you, so look for some bright blue stars and you should be able to make it out.
The Thief is North(?) and you should also look for the bright stars. I think they are blueish as well.
There are some hints as to where the other contellations are when you select your birth sign. These appear to have been taken directly from the night sky, so I'm pretty sure they are there.

Actually they seem to move--I've seen the Warrior in the east for example, but the relative positions of the constellations don't change. The eyes are very bright in warrior and thief. If you look straight up you should see a tight cluster of three stars--that's the tip of the mage's staff.
